I rewrote my message, but can't edit it. Here are better directions, with a few new ideas.



I was just thinking about this... and a great way to teach Spam Assassin is to make an e-mail you will never use. Try oasjfme[at]domain.com. Then, sign up for whatever you want to. Here are the step by step directions.

1) Create an e-mail address that you will never use. oasjfme[at]domain.com is fine.
2) Delete your current filter that discards all mail that is spam, above x SA points.
3) Create a new mail filter that moves e-mail with "Any Header" that "begins with" "X-Spam-Level: ******" to "oasjfme[at]domain.com" (You can change the amount of stars to whatever you want, but this is fine for me.)
4) Edit your learnspam, replacing everything with the following. (Make sure to change username, domain.com and oasjfme to what they should be.)
Code:
#!/bin/sh
echo "Teaching Spam Assassin"
sa-learn --ham --mbox /home/username/mail/domain.com/oasjfme/inbox
This way, you know that every e-mail that is checked is real spam. Also, there is no need to login to your account every few days to move mail to HAM or SPAM.

I do not suggest putting this e-mail where someone real can find it. If someone e-mail it, it might throw off the results a little, making SA stupid. However, that won't affect much.
